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at a grill pan over medium heat. Brush 2 ripe avocados (halved and pitted) with 1 tbsp olive oil, then season with 1/2 tsp cumin and 1/4 tsp chili powder.
  2. Step 2: Grill the avocado halves cut-side down for 3-4 minutes until grill marks appear and they are slightly softened, then flip and cook for another 2 minutes.
  3. Step 3: In a bowl, combine 1/2 cup diced mango, 1/4 finely diced red onion, 1/4 cup fresh cilantro (chopped), 1 juiced lime, and 1/4 tsp salt to make the salsa.
  4. Step 4: Warm 4 corn tortillas in a dry skillet for 30 seconds per side.
  5. Step 5: Assemble the tacos: place a grilled avocado half on each tortilla, top with 1/2 can (15 oz) black beans (rinsed and drained), and spoon 1/4 cup mango salsa over the top.
